Explain the dma operation
WebFeb 8, 2015 · The DMA controller then increments the memory address to use and decrements the byte count. If the byte count is still greater than 0, steps 2 through 4 are … WebDec 23, 2024 · C free () method. “free” method in C is used to dynamically de-allocate the memory. The memory allocated using functions malloc () and calloc () is not de-allocated on their own. Hence the free () method is …
Explain the dma operation
Did you know?
WebWhat is Direct Memory Access? DMA is a capability provided by some computer bus architectures, including PCI, PCMCIA and CardBus, which allows data to be sent directly from an attached device to the memory on the host, freeing the CPU from involvement with the data transfer and thus improving the host's performance. DMA Programming WebThe 8257 offers three different modes of operation: (1) DMA read, which causes data to be transferred from memory to peripheral: (2) DMA write, which causes data to be transferred from peripheral to memory. ... What is direct memory access DMA explain with DMA block diagram? The term DMA stands for direct memory access. The hardware device …
WebOct 10, 2024 · Burst Mode: Here, once the DMA controller gains the charge of the system bus, then it releases the system bus only after completion … WebIn this article we will cover Direct Memory Access (DMA) and Interrupt Handling. Knowledge of DMA and interrupt handling would be useful in writing code that interfaces directly with IO devices ( DMA based serial port design pattern is a good example of such a device). A typical DMA operation is described here.
WebJan 22, 2024 · 4. • Direct Memory Access (DMA) is a method that allows an input/output (I/O) device to send or receive data directly to or from the main memory, bypassing the … WebAug 11, 2024 · Direct memory access (DMA) is a method that allows an input/output (I/O) device to send or receive data directly to or from the main memory, bypassing the CPU …
WebNov 26, 2024 · We explain how these units work and the different types. In the early days of home computing, DMA drives did not exist, ... Operation of a DMA unit. The operation of a DMA unit is as follows: A memory address is specified at source; The amount of data to be transmitted is specified;
WebAnswer (1 of 2): DMA Controller Diagram in Computer Architecture DMA controller provides an interface between the bus and the input-output devices. ... The processor initiates the DMA controller by sending the starting address, Number of words in the data block and direction of transfer of data . busy beauty instant glow face wipesWebUsing the M/IO and DT/R lines, the 8086 signals which type of bus cycle is in progress and in which direction data are to be transferred over the bus. The logic level of M/IO tells external circuitry whether a memory or I/O transfer is taking place over the bus. Logic 1 at this output signals a memory operation and logic 0 an I/O operation. ccna testing siteWebJun 20, 2024 · The direct memory access controller is used only for transferring the data, it doesn’t do any modifications, so it reads, writes the data, and verifies the transfer data. ... DMA controller increases the operations of the memory by avoiding CPU involvement. It reduces the overload work on the CPU. For every transfer, simply a few clock cycles ... busy beauty dry shave gelWebDMA Operation: Direct Memory Access involves transfer of data between I/O devices and memory by an external circuitry system called DMA controller without involving the microprocessor. ... Direct Memory Access (DMA) is a data transfer strategy that bypasses the CPU, instead using a dedicated DMA controller to transfer data between memory … busy beaver abc 123WebDirect Memory Access (DMA) is a capability provided by some computer bus architectures that allows data to be sent directly from an attached device (such as a disk drive) to the memory on the computer's motherboard . The microprocessor is freed from involvement with the data transfer, thus speeding up overall computer operation. ccna testing centerWeb8257 dma controller busy beauty wipesWebJan 11, 2024 · DMA Controller is a hardware device that allows I/O devices to directly access memory with less participation of the processor. DMA controller needs the same old circuits of an interface to communicate … ccna testing locations